* COLUMBIA First Again Amazing Carillon Solos Hear the Wellington War Memorial Carillon long before it •ten reach re the ehores of New Zealand. The Carillon has caused a sensation in England whenever exhibition recitals were riven. Columbia now announces the release of a record featuring two amazing Carillon Solos. Actually Played on the Wellington (N.Z.) War Memorial Carillon by Clifford E. Ball at Gillett & Johnston’s Croydon Bell Foundry, England. Critie* who have heard this Columbia Record have acclaimed It to be the most magnificent Carillon Record ever produced, The bells ring out with wonderful incision and clarity. Each bell can easily be distinguished, so wonderful • Is the recording.
